Объясните пожалуйста структуру оператора
System.out.println(" ");
Если System - это класс (статический), println - метод,
то что тогда out ?
Константин
13 уровень
Структура оператора System.out.println(" ");
Решен
Комментарии (4)
- популярные
- новые
- старые
Для того, чтобы оставить комментарий Вы должны авторизоваться
Константин
26 сентября 2017, 12:04
Очень эффективно так проверять , спасибо !
Только я обнаружилл что метод "println" по его спецификации
public void println(int x) {
synchronized (this) {
print(x);
newLine();
}
}
должен быть с аргументом int;
а в реальности конечно у него строковый аргумент.
Почему получается такое несоответствие?
+1
Pavlo Plynko Java-разработчик в CodeGym Expert
26 сентября 2017, 12:08
Метод "println" не один, их много, со всевозможными аргументами.
0
Константин
25 сентября 2017, 19:24
Хорошо, спасибо !
0
Insaner
25 сентября 2017, 18:52решение
Любая непонятная хрень превращается в ссылку (в идее), если зажать ктрл и навести мышкой.
Получается есть класс систем, со статической переменной(полем) аут, у которой и вызывается метод принтлн
+2